out-of-pocket

英 [ˌaʊt əv ˈpɒkɪt]

美 [ˌaʊt əv ˈpɑːkɪt]

adj.  (费用)自掏腰包垫付的

柯林斯词典

英英释义

adj

  • calling for the spending of cash
    1. his out-of-pocket costs were $10
